How much it costs to replace your old countertops will depend on the material you want used. Natural stones like marble or quartzite that are of higher quality will cost more, as will engineered stones like quartz. Granite, on the other hand, is usually less expensive. How long it takes to install a countertop depends on how big the job is and what kind of countertop it is. In most cases, it usually takes one day to install countertops after they have been fabricated. Once we know more about your project, we’ll be able to give you a more accurate time frame.

The main difference between quartz and granite countertops is that quartz countertops are made from man-made stone, while granite countertops are made from natural stone. Because every stone is different, the color of a granite countertop will be different. But quartz countertops are more uniform in color because they are made with resins, ground quartz, and other elements. Both of them work in similar ways, but they look different.
Be sure to be home during the whole process of installing the countertop in case any issues arise or we have a question. Provide a secure way for the installers to move the stone from the truck to the job site. Fabricated countertops are heavy and can be tough to move. There should be no kids or pets near the job site.
The durability and natural splendor of Granite is unmatched. If you want to remodel the kitchen or bathroom, it can turn out to be tough to balance the need for durable quality with aesthetic appeal. Using granite countertops, any type of home can acquire a very one of a kind and special look that almost no other material offers.
As opposed to various other materials used for home renovations, every single piece of Granite has a unique pattern and tone which gives Granite its exclusive appeal. Granite is an ideal material for work tops for example kitchen counter tops. The sturdiness and ability to resist wear and tear as well as its attractiveness make it a great choice for home builders.
Immune to high temperatures as well as other damages, Granite is ideal for your kitchen or bathroom, as anything from open flame to heated metals is going to fail to mark or damage it at all. Whether it be a skillet, pizza plate, boiling water or a curling iron, the porous nature of this wonderful natural stone soaks up and redirects heat without rendering damage to the finish or Granite’s look.
Granite offers the benefit that it is very economical as compared with more expensive materials like quartz while on top of that needing virtually no maintenance.
Granite countertops can match virtually any kind of home because they can be cut in virtually any size and thickness and are offered in a large variety of styles and surface finishes.
